ну bazel же сам пытается параллелить сборку, контролировать, что надо пересобирать, а что нет, что с чем линковать... это всё было бы невозможно, кажется, если бы просто xcodebuild запускался бы (который этим и занимается)
ну bazel же сам пытается параллелить сборку, контролировать, что надо пересобирать, а что нет, что с чем линковать... это всё было бы невозможно, кажется, если бы просто xcodebuild запускался бы (который этим и занимается)
А какой смысл был бы в bazel, если бы он просто хкодбилд дергал?)
@artem_zin я правильно понимаю, что у вас не только для тестов и альфа-бета-релиз сборок используется bazel, но и просто при дебаге? Как это выглядит для разработчика? поправил код в икскоде, через терминал запустил проект.. что-то снова поправил - снова через терминал запустил проект?
@artem_zin я правильно понимаю, что у вас не только для тестов и альфа-бета-релиз сборок используется bazel, но и просто при дебаге? Как это выглядит для разработчика? поправил код в икскоде, через терминал запустил проект.. что-то снова поправил - снова через терминал запустил проект?
Терминалом пользоваться будет необязательно, XCode запускает Bazel, вот сейчас пытаются прогресс сборки пробросить, оказывается многим это очень важно
Пока ещё не раскатили на всех iOS разработчиков
На Android у нас похожая схема с Buck и IntelliJ, но там люди предпочитают терминал